Winterton’s New Pump Track Promises Thrills for Bikers and Scooters

Winterton is readying to unveil a new pump track, which has stirred great enthusiasm among local bikers and scooter lovers. The development, backed by over £120,000 in funding, promises to evolve into a vibrant centre for the community. The aim of the track is not just to offer a secure and thrilling environment for riders across all ages to sharpen their abilities and appreciate outdoor settings, but to also invigorate local engagement in sports and outdoor pursuits. With construction already in progress, the residents are keenly awaiting the completion of the project. The pump track forms part of a wider scheme geared towards improving recreational amenities in the vicinity, demonstrating a commitment to fostering an active lifestyle across Lincolnshire.
